Two-car accident in Danville sends three to hospital
DANVILLE – Danville police are investigating a two-car accident Tuesday night that injured three people.
At about 9 p.m. Tuesday, a green Chevrolet pickup, which was southbound on Vermilion Street, collided with a four-door sedan, which was northbound on Vermilion Street, as the driver of the sedan made a left-hand turn into the entrance of O'Leary's Pub at 3540 N. Vermilion St., according to police.
